Understanding the current Oahu condo market trends is crucial for making informed investment decisions. This section will guide you through analyzing recent market data to help you strategically navigate the 2025 real estate landscape.

According to the Oahu Condo Market Update Fall 2025, the market has shifted dramatically. In April 2025, the condo median price dropped approximately 4.4% to $505,000, while inventory surged 60% to around 2,512 units. This signals a significant opportunity for buyers.

Key market indicators reveal an emerging buyer’s market. Research shows months of inventory reaching 6.8, with days on market increasing—a clear sign that competition has eased. March 2025 marked the first time since 2010 that the resale condo market tipped in favor of buyers, with inventory rising about 52%.

Step 4: Compare HOA Fees and Rental Policies

Comparing Homeowners Association (HOA) fees and rental policies is critical for protecting your investment and understanding your potential income streams. This section will help you navigate the complex landscape of condo ownership in Oahu in our oahu condo market guide 2025.

According to Oahu Condo Maintenance Fees, HOA fees are more than just monthly expenses. They reflect the building’s financial health and potential future assessments. Higher fees might indicate comprehensive amenities or robust reserve funding, which can be a positive sign for long-term property value.

Pay close attention to the new Honolulu rental regulations. As of September 2025, Bill 62 has significantly changed the short-term rental landscape by increasing the minimum rental term from 30 to 90 days. This modification directly impacts investment strategies and potential rental income.

Step 5: Secure Financing and Schedule Property Tours

Navigating the financing and touring process for Oahu condos requires strategic planning and local market expertise. This step will guide you through securing the right financing and efficiently scheduling property viewings that maximize your investment potential.

According to Richmond Realty’s Honolulu buying guide, the first critical step is obtaining mortgage pre-approval. Condo financing in Hawaii presents unique challenges that differ from mainland markets, particularly when dealing with warrantable versus non-warrantable properties.

Working with local lenders familiar with Hawaii’s specific condo loan requirements becomes crucial. As insights from Makai Mortgage reveal, understanding the nuanced Form RR105C condo questionnaire can make or break your financing strategy. Local lenders understand the intricacies of condotels and complex Hawaii real estate regulations that mainland lenders might overlook.
